What is the difference between accuracy and precision and which is the most important to the scientific measurements?

Accuracy refers to how close a measured value is to the true value, while precision refers to the consistency of repeated measurements. Both are important in scientific measurements, but accuracy is generally more crucial as it ensures that the data is reliable and close to the true value being measured. Precision is important for assessing the reliability and reproducibility of the measurements.

For what practical applications are electric energy measurements most often used?

Electric energy measurements are most often used for billing purposes in residential and commercial settings, to determine electricity consumption and calculate costs. They are also crucial for monitoring and optimizing energy usage in industrial applications to improve efficiency and reduce operational expenses. Additionally, electric energy measurements play a key role in ensuring compliance with regulations and monitoring environmental impact related to energy consumption.


What is the metric unit used most often to measure liquids?

The metric unit used most often to measure liquids is the liter (L). It is a unit of capacity and is commonly used in everyday life and in the scientific community.


The property of a series of repeated measurements that is most directly related to precision is what?

The consistency or reproducibility of the measurements is most directly related to precision. A high precision means that repeated measurements on the same sample give very similar results, indicating a low level of random error in the measurements.

What are the most common measurements made in the lab?

Some common measurements made in the lab include mass, volume, temperature, pH, and concentration. These measurements are essential for conducting experiments, analyzing data, and ensuring accuracy in scientific research.


What are the most precise measurements that can be taken in the field of scientific research?

The most precise measurements in scientific research are typically taken using advanced instruments and techniques such as electron microscopes, spectrometers, and atomic force microscopes. These tools allow researchers to measure at the atomic and molecular levels with high accuracy and precision.
